Output 3cfba9b2b4b8424ece6468647ab7d0553eafa317adfdddbf04a528f27b415c83:7

value
17616265
script pubkey
OP_0 OP_PUSHBYTES_20 dcbf2e9de2338ff134e88e19ea4dd0380fb78630
address
bc1qmjlja80zxw8lzd8g3cv75nws8q8m0p3sddfrtz
transaction
3cfba9b2b4b8424ece6468647ab7d0553eafa317adfdddbf04a528f27b415c83
spent
true